The handicap of a pair is the difference between the sums of the individual handicaps of the players in each pair and this figure will be entered for the first end plus any shots scored that end.

In exceptional circumstances and with the prior approval of the Competitions Sub-Committee, a pair may be allowed one substitute in rounds other than the semi-final and final.   The substitute must not have played or be scheduled to play in another team in the current pairs handicap competition.
